| AgitarOne Updated with ‘JSF Expert’, Enhanced Hibernate Experts, and Support for Eclipse 3.5 CRANSTON, RI - Agitar Technologies has announced the latest version of AgitarOne, their award-winning and industry leading JUnit generation and software agitation solution. AgitarOne 5.1 includes an all new JSF Expert, enhanced Hibernate Experts, and support for Eclipse 3.5 (Galileo). “One of our primary goals with this latest release was to provide an additional level, or depth of analysis, for our users,” says Dale Brenneman, Agitar’s VP of Technology. “Our existing support for JSF is now significantly enhanced with the delivery of our new JSF Expert.” With version 5.1’s JSF Expert, AgitarOne provides mocks, using the Shale Test fr<x>amework, and test helpers to facilitate enhanced agitation and test generation of code using JSF. JSF is a development fr<x>amework that provides a set of standard, reusable components used for building rich, dynamic graphical user interfaces for Java applications. “We’ve had several customers request the new and improved functionality contained in version 5.1, particularly our JSF Expert,” says David Belhumeur, Agitar’s CEO. “I’m pleased that our Development folks consistently maintain the discipline of putting customer requests before all other concerns. That’s why we’ve been so successful”. Another feature of AgitarOne 5.1 is an enhancement to the Hibernate Experts. The Hibernate Experts previously have supported Hibernate 2.x through 3.x, for configurations using xm<x>l mapping files. Hibernate 3.2 introduced configurations with annotations, which are now supported with this Hibernate Experts enhancement. Agitar has also included other upgrades in the new version, such as those to the AgitarOne Client so that the Eclipse IDE plugins are now compatible with Eclipse 3.5 (Galileo).
